## Are you a battery believer?
PowerCo was founded in 2022 to become a global battery champion. Headquartered in Germany, we are currently ramping up gigafactories in Salzgitter, Valencia and St. Thomas in Canada with a total volume of up to 200 GWh. We are integrating the entire value chain and building a supply chain as local as possible. With that we are driving the development of a strong, sustainable battery industry in Europe and North America.
